The first table below looks at the demand for the C# Software Engineer role in IT jobs advertised for the London region. Included is a guide to the average salaries offered in IT jobs that have cited C# Software Engineer in their job title over the 3 months to 23 May 2013 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The second table is for comparison and provides aggregates for all Job Titles advertised for the London region.

Location
3 months to
23 May 2013
Same period 2012 Same period 2011
C# Software Engineer
Rank 555 552 602
Rank change year-on-year
-3 +50
Permanent jobs requiring a C# Software Engineer 49 89 40
As % of all permanent IT jobs located in London 0.113% 0.166% 0.068%
As % of the Job Titles category 0.120% 0.177% 0.073%
Number of salaries quoted 44 89 38
Average salary £46,250 £60,000 £42,500
Average salary % change year-on-year
-22.91% +41.17%
90% offered a salary of more than £35,300 £30,000 £35,000
10% offered a salary of more than £65,000 £71,000 £62,500
UK excluding London average salary £40,000 £40,000 £32,500
% change year-on-year
- +23.07%

Top 30 Related IT Skills

For the 6 months to 23 May 2013, IT jobs across the London region that cited C# Software Engineer in their job title mentioned the following IT skills in order of popularity. The figures indicate the number of jobs and their proportion against the total number of IT job ads sampled with C# Software Engineer in their job title.

1 168 (100.00%) C#
2 135 (80.36%) .NET
3 121 (72.02%) SQL Server
4 91 (54.17%) WCF
5 82 (48.81%) ASP.NET
6 74 (44.05%) MVC
7 71 (42.26%) TDD
8 60 (35.71%) OO
9 59 (35.12%) Scrum
10 57 (33.93%) ASP.NET MVC
11 56 (33.33%) LINQ
12 54 (32.14%) WPF
13 52 (30.95%) WinForms
14 51 (30.36%) NHibernate
15 49 (29.17%) Finance
16 48 (28.57%) Agile Software Development
16 48 (28.57%) Windows
16 48 (28.57%) SQL
16 48 (28.57%) SQL Server 2008
17 44 (26.19%) NUnit
18 41 (24.40%) Castle Windsor
18 41 (24.40%) JavaScript
19 38 (22.62%) BDD
20 35 (20.83%) Kanban
21 33 (19.64%) Silverlight
22 32 (19.05%) C++
23 31 (18.45%) Multithreading
24 29 (17.26%) Rhino Mocks
24 29 (17.26%) ASP.NET MVC 4
24 29 (17.26%) HTML
